Why Backflow Testing Matters in Kelowna
Many Kelowna property owners don't realise they have a legal obligation to test their backflow device annually. Here is what you need to know.
BC Regulations Require Annual Testing
Under the BC Plumbing Code and the City of Kelowna's Cross-Connection Control Program, most commercial properties and many residential properties with irrigation systems must have their backflow prevention devices tested every year by a certified tester. Failure to comply can result in fines or disconnection from the municipal water supply.
Serious Health Risks
Backflow events introduce bacteria, pesticides, fertilisers, and chemical contaminants into drinking water. In agricultural communities like the Okanagan, where irrigation is widespread, the risk of cross-contamination from outdoor irrigation systems is especially high. A properly tested backflow preventer is your first line of defence.
Irrigation Systems Are High Risk
Kelowna's warm summers mean most residential and commercial properties run irrigation systems from May through October. Every irrigation connection to the municipal water supply is a potential backflow hazard. Without a functioning preventer, a pressure drop anywhere on the city main can suck fertiliser or pesticide-laden water back into your home's plumbing.
Commercial Properties Face Stricter Rules
Restaurants, medical facilities, strata buildings, and businesses with fire suppression systems in Kelowna are subject to mandatory annual backflow certification. Devices Degrade Over Time
Backflow prevention assemblies contain springs, check valves, and seals that wear out with use. Annual testing reveals internal failures before they allow contamination. A device that passed its test last year may already be compromised — which is exactly why yearly certification is mandatory, not just recommended.
Avoid Costly Liability
If a backflow event originating on your property contaminates the municipal supply, you may be held financially liable for remediation costs. Staying current on annual testing demonstrates due diligence and protects you from that exposure. The cost of an annual test is a small fraction of the potential liability.
